Abstract

Encysted dry eggs of Artemia sauna are observed under a scanning electron microscope, after irradiation with electrons for 5min. At 18-hr-incubation in 2% NaCl solution at 27°C, the egg shells crack open, and embryos emerge from the shells. At 24- hr-incubation, the embryos hatch out into free-swimming nauplii. Exposure of the eggs shows a linear decrease of hatchability with an increase of irradiation time.
